コード例 #1
0
ファイル: webhooks.py プロジェクト: carriercomm/solitude
    def data(self):
        if not self.processed:
            return

        if not self.transaction:
            log.info('No transaction.')

        return serialize_webhook(
            self.webhook, self.subscription, self.transaction)
コード例 #2
0
ファイル: webhooks.py プロジェクト: devwaker/solitude
    def data(self):
        if not self.processed:
            return

        if not self.transaction:
            log.info('No transaction.')

        return serialize_webhook(self.webhook, self.subscription,
                                 self.transaction)
コード例 #3
0
ファイル: test_webhook.py プロジェクト: devwaker/solitude
 def test_cant_serialize(self):
     trans = Transaction.objects.create(provider=constants.PROVIDER_BANGO)
     with self.assertRaises(ValueError):
         serialize_webhook(None, self.braintree_sub, trans)
コード例 #4
0
ファイル: test_webhook.py プロジェクト: sachina787/solitude
 def test_cant_serialize(self):
     trans = Transaction.objects.create(provider=constants.PROVIDER_BANGO)
     with self.assertRaises(ValueError):
         serialize_webhook(None, self.braintree_sub, trans)